VBMania The responsible course says he wanted to protest the war and religious intolerance


An Internet user has posted a video on YouTube, which is responsible for distributing the worm VBMania, also known as "Here you have", that has long been the talk in recent days .
Some experts believe that the hacker, who calls himself "IRAQ Resistance", is a Libyan who heads the group Tarek Bin Ziad Group, a Muslim group that organized "cyber Jihad." The video also includes a map of Andalusia, and the profile of the pirate said to reside in Spain.

The hacker said that one of the main reasons why they are dedicated to creating and spreading malware is to protest the U.S. war in Iraq.

"What I meant is that America has no right to invade our people and steal the oil on behalf of Nuclear Weapons Have they seen any? ... How easily kill and destroy! "says part of the message is recorded in poor English with a computerized voice.

The hacker also used to fend off accusations by some media that say it is a terrorist. IRAQ Resistance said that the real terrorists were people like Terry Jones, the pastor of a small church in Florida that threatened to mobilize the Christian population to burn copies of the Koran to commemorate the terrorist attacks of 11 September.

"I could crush all infected, but I will not, and please do not use the word 'terrorist'. I hope everyone understands that I am not a negative person. "
